Fusible Fleece – Interfacing/Interlining – HTC9720-1
✨ Key Features:
Adds Loft, Body, and Dimension
Fusible Fleece adds soft cushioning, fullness, and dimensional structure to sewing, quilting, and craft projects. Its dense construction provides more body than traditional batting while remaining flexible and easy to sew.
Convenient Fusible Backing
The fusible surface bonds directly to the wrong side of the fabric with heat, helping keep the fleece securely positioned while quilting, sewing, or assembling the project.
Durable Needle-Punched Construction
The needle-punched fleece construction creates a strong, consistent material that resists shifting and separating during sewing and regular use.
Denser Than Traditional Batting
The 3.2 oz construction is denser than standard batting, providing enhanced durability, structure, loft, and shape retention for projects that require additional support.
Ideal for Bags and Structured Accessories
Adds soft structure and stability to handbags, tote bags, pouches, fabric baskets, organizers, laptop sleeves, and other accessories without creating an excessively rigid finish.
Excellent for Quilting and Home Décor
Use it to add dimension and padding to quilts, placemats, table runners, wall hangings, cushion covers, fabric bowls, and decorative panels.
Suitable for Garments
Provides lightweight warmth, padding, and shape for jackets, vests, costumes, and other garments requiring additional body.
Washable and Dry-Cleanable
Fusible Fleece can be washed, tumble dried, and professionally dry-cleaned without damaging the material when it is properly applied. Always follow the care instructions of the most delicate project fabric.
Wide 45-Inch Format
The generous 45-inch width provides excellent coverage for larger projects and reduces the need to join multiple pieces of fleece.

How to Use:
Pre-treat the project fabric according to its care instructions.
Cut the Fusible Fleece slightly larger than the fabric area being covered because minor shrinkage may occur during pressing.
Place the rough, fusible side of the fleece against the wrong side of the fabric.
Place a pressing cloth over the fleece to protect its fibres.
Set the iron to approximately 300°F, or use the setting appropriate for the project fabric.
Press firmly in sections instead of sliding the iron across the material.
Allow the fused fabric and fleece to cool completely before checking the bond.
Trim the fused piece to its final dimensions after it has cooled.
Repress any areas that have not bonded securely.
To help minimize shrinkage, gently steam the nonfusible side of the fleece using the lowest steam setting before cutting and applying it. Always test the product on a fabric scrap before completing the final project.
